In a recent post on Truth Social, former President Donald Trump claimed that the United States has outperformed Iran not only militarily and economically but in all aspects. He urged nations reliant on oil shipments via the Strait of Hormuz to assume responsibility for maintaining the passage.
“Nations around the globe that depend on oil from the Hormuz Strait must ensure its safety, and we are ready to assist — significantly!” Trump stated in his message.
He added, “The United States will work collaboratively with these countries to ensure operations are efficient, seamless, and successful. This should have always been a collective effort, and now it will be, fostering global unity, security, and lasting peace!”

Trump’s assertion of the U.S. having “beaten” Iran follows his earlier statement suggesting that Iran is “totally defeated” and signaling their desire for a new deal, as mentioned in another post on the same platform.
The president told reporters on Friday he has his “own idea” of how long the U.S. operation in the Middle Eastern country would ultimately last.
“I mean, I have my own idea. But what good does it do?” Trump told reporters at Joint Base Andrews when asked about the duration of the war. “It’ll be as long as it’s necessary.”
On Friday, Trump launched what he referred to as “one of the most powerful bombing raids in the History of the Middle East, and totally obliterated every MILITARY target in Iran’s crown jewel, Kharg Island.”
The bombardment took place after Iran’s new supreme leader, Mojtaba Khamenei, said last week that the Strait of Hormuz will remain closed as long as the conflict continues, triggering further fears of economic upheaval.
On Saturday, Trump announced that numerous countries will send ships to the Strait of Hormuz amid its closure.
“Many Countries, especially those who are affected by Iran’s attempted closure of the Hormuz Strait, will be sending War Ships, in conjunction with the United States of America, to keep the Strait open and safe,” Trump wrote on Truth Social. “We have already destroyed 100% of Iran’s Military capability, but it’s easy for them to send a drone or two, drop a mine, or deliver a close range missile somewhere along, or in, this Waterway, no matter how badly defeated they are.”
